Why Cold Storage Matters in Healthcare
Cold storage is not just about keeping products cool, it’s about preserving their potency, extending shelf life, and ensuring patient safety. Without the right temperature controls, sensitive medicines can become ineffective or even harmful.
Challenges in Pharmaceutical Cold Storage
- Strict Temperature Requirements – Many drugs and vaccines require storage at specific temperatures, often between 2°C and 8°C, while some biologics need ultra-low temperatures as low as -80°C.
- Risk of Spoilage – Any fluctuations in temperature during transportation or storage can lead to product spoilage, resulting in financial losses and supply chain disruptions.
- Compliance & Regulations – Authorities like the FDA and WHO impose strict guidelines for pharmaceutical storage, making compliance a top priority for healthcare companies.
- Energy Consumption & Costs – Maintaining ultra-low temperatures requires significant energy use, increasing operational costs for businesses.
- Logistical & Transportation Challenges – Ensuring a consistent cold chain from manufacturing to end-user distribution is complex and requires advanced tracking and monitoring systems.

Future Trends in Cold Storage for Healthcare
- Smart Warehousing & Automation – The rise of AI-driven and automated warehouses improves efficiency and reduces human error in temperature-sensitive storage.
- Eco-Friendly Refrigeration Solutions – Sustainable cold storage solutions, such as solar-powered refrigeration and eco-friendly refrigerants, are gaining traction.
- Blockchain for Transparency – Using blockchain technology for tracking and verification ensures product authenticity and enhances traceability.
- Advanced Temperature Monitoring – IoT-powered sensors provide real-time updates on storage conditions, enabling proactive interventions to prevent spoilage.
- Expansion of Ultra-Low Temperature Storage – The growing demand for biologics and mRNA vaccines necessitates improvements in deep freeze storage capabilities.
